# Flaglight Rollouts — Approvals

Quick version for on-call: any rollout touching more than 5% of traffic needs an approval in Flaglight before the ramp continues. Kill switches don't need approval — just flip them and note it in the incident channel. Scheduled ramps pause automatically if error budget burns hot. If you're stuck at 2 a.m. with a pending approval, there's one person authorized to override, and that's the approver below.

account owner for tagep-bafof: Norael Gilax Juleth

// LiftSim dispatch client. Connects the simulator to the Cablecore
// scheduling service for replaying recorded traffic patterns before
// each release. Run the full peak-hour scenario suite and attach the
// summary to the release notes. Results are nondeterministic without
// the fixed seed flag. The client authenticates to Cablecore with the
// key below.

API key for bageg-kajef: vxb2-ss

# Break-glass: Mistlebrook reminder job

If the clinic appointment reminder job stalls past 06:00, standard creds won't work — scheduler account locks on repeated retries. Use break-glass access. Page secondary on-call first. Log the incident. At the break-glass prompt, enter the recovery passphrase given below.

strongbox words: olimir-ulaox-jorius

### Account Recovery — Trailmark Offline Mode

Trailmark field-survey devices cache credentials for 14 days offline. If a surveyor is locked out beyond that window, recovery requires the regional lead's device plus the sealed recovery kit. Reviewer note: kit access is dual-controlled and audited. The kit's encrypted bundle decrypts only with the passphrase below.

vault phrase of yajef-yadup = ulawyn-isteth-briwyn-istax

## Data-Centre Cage Visit — Orientation

All new starters at Quillstone Networks tour the Halverton data centre in week one. Rules: no phones past the mantrap, steel-toe overshoes from the rack by the door, escort required at all times. Sign the visit log on entry and exit. Your tour lead is assigned by the Operations desk. The cage itself is keypad-secured; your escort will confirm you're on the manifest first. Enter using the visitor code below.

door code, hahag-tagef: bdg-OAWSKZ-89993088